JL Boyle International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at JL Boyle International in the United States is $88,339.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at JL Boyle International typically range from $77,643 to $99,941 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About JL Boyle International
J.L. Boyle International provides strategic services and management support in the following areas: Strategy Development Corporate and Municipal Restructuring Interim/Stand-in Management (CEO, COO, CFO, and Supply Chain) Complex Analysis Litigation Support We have completed assignments in a wide range of industries, we have worked with companies ranging from startups to Fortune 500 companies and w

What Is the Cost of Living Near Livonia?

Understanding the cost of living near Livonia is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at JL Boyle International.
Livonia's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.3 (2.7% less expensive than US average; 6.6% more than MI average). Large Detroit suburb (Wayne Co.), housing near US average. SMART b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from JL Boyle International,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of JL Boyle International sal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$240 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(SMART mon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$580 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,430 - $3,760+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
